
openclaw-mcp
by freema·★ 169·综合分 50
MCP 服务器通过 OAuth2 认证连接 Claude.ai 和自托管 OpenClaw 助手。
ai-llmdeveloper-toolssecurity
23
Forks
2
活跃 Issue
本月
最近提交
2 天前
收录于
概述
OpenClaw MCP Server 是一个安全桥梁,通过 OAuth2 认证连接 Claude.ai 和自托管 OpenClaw AI 助手。它提供同步和异步工具与 OpenClaw 实例交互,包括聊天功能、健康检查和任务管理。服务器支持多实例模式,允许从单个 MCP 服务器编排多个 OpenClaw 网关,每个实例都有隔离配置。
试试问 AI
装完之后,这里有 5 个你可以让 AI 做的事:
你:将任务从 Claude 委托给自托管 OpenClaw 助手
你:创建编排其他 AI 助手的 AI 助手
你:管理不同环境(生产/暂存/开发)的多个 OpenClaw 实例
你:如何在生产环境中启用认证?
你:我可以使用多个 OpenClaw 实例吗?
什么时候选它
当您需要在 Claude.ai 和自托管 OpenClaw 助手之间建立安全集成,并具备适当认证和多实例管理时,选择此服务器。
什么时候不要选它
如果您不使用 OpenClaw 或不需要 OAuth2 认证要求,请不要选择此方案。
此 server 暴露的工具
从 README 抽取出 7 个工具openclaw_chatSend messages to OpenClaw and get responses
openclaw_statusCheck OpenClaw gateway health
openclaw_instancesList all configured OpenClaw instances
openclaw_chat_asyncQueue a message, get task_id immediately
openclaw_task_statusCheck task progress and get results
openclaw_task_listList all tasks with filtering
openclaw_task_cancelCancel a pending task
可对比工具
openclawshell-mcpserver-mcp
安装
安装
Docker(推荐)
docker pull ghcr.io/freema/openclaw-mcp:latest创建一个包含环境变量的 docker-compose.yml 文件并启动:
export MCP_CLIENT_SECRET=$(openssl rand -hex 32)
export OPENCLAW_GATEWAY_TOKEN=your-gateway-token
docker compose up -dClaude Desktop
添加到 Claude Desktop 配置:
{
"mcpServers": {
"openclaw": {
"command": "npx",
"args": ["openclaw-mcp"],
"env": {
"OPENCLAW_URL": "http://127.0.0.1:18789",
"OPENCLAW_GATEWAY_TOKEN": "your-gateway-token",
"OPENCLAW_MODEL": "openclaw"
}
}
}
}FAQ
- 如何在生产环境中启用认证?
- 设置 AUTH_ENABLED=true 并在运行服务器时提供 MCP_CLIENT_ID 和 MCP_CLIENT_SECRET。
- 我可以使用多个 OpenClaw 实例吗?
- 是的,使用 OPENCLAW_INSTANCES 环境变量配置多个实例,每个实例具有不同的名称、URL 和令牌。
openclaw-mcp 对比
最后更新于 · 由 README + GitHub 公开数据自动生成。